China's Borders Are Heating Up

China's Borders Are Heating Up

Two Chinese territorial disputes - one high in the Himalayas with India, the other with Japan involving similarly uninhabitable islands - indicate two different paths concerning Asia's future security. The clash with Japan is the more unsettling, not least as the government in Tokyo faces a political and economic environment uncomfortably parallel to that of Germany in the 1930s.
